ABOUT THE QUEST

The Hero of Rathleton Quest is the culmination of the Rathleton Quest line in Oramond. After achieving the rank of Squire through Rathleton's voting tasks, Glooth Factory missions, and other civic duties, you gain access to Jaccus Maxxen's Dungeon — a deadly underground laboratory where the mad professor conducts his Glooth experiments.

The quest consists of three sequential boss phases, each triggered by activating 8 Strange Machines and entering a Magic Forcefield. Every phase operates on a strict 10-minute timer. If you fail to defeat the boss within the time limit, you are ejected and must start that phase over.

The dungeon is packed with dangerous Glooth creatures including War Golems, Rustheap Golems, Metal Gargoyles, and more. Be fully supplied before entering.

PHASE 1: “A VOICE IN THE DARKNESS” — DEEP TERROR

3

Activate 8 Strange Machines

Jaccus Maxxen's Dungeon — Phase 1 Area
Locate and activate all 8 Strange Machines scattered throughout the Phase 1 area. Each machine must be used (clicked) to power it on. Once all 8 are activated, a Magic Forcefield will appear that serves as the entrance to the boss arena.

💡 TIP

Split your team to activate the 8 machines faster. The machines are spread across the area, and activating them quickly gives you more time for the actual boss fight. Memorize their locations on your first attempt so subsequent runs go faster.
4

Enter the Magic Forcefield

Phase 1 Boss Arena
Step through the Magic Forcefield to enter the Deep Terror boss arena. A 10-minute timer starts the moment you enter. You must defeat all enemies and the Deep Terror boss within this window or you will be ejected and must repeat the phase.
5

Survive the Glooth Anemone Waves

Phase 1 Boss Arena
The fight begins with waves of Glooth Anemones spawning throughout the arena. These are relatively weak individually but come in large numbers. AoE damage is highly effective here. Clear each wave quickly to preserve time for the main boss encounter.
6

Kill All 4 Tentacles Within 10 Seconds

Phase 1 Boss Arena
After the Anemone waves, 4 Tentacles of the Deep Terror spawn. This is the critical mechanic of Phase 1: all 4 Tentacles must be killed within a 10-second window of each other. If any Tentacle survives more than 10 seconds after the first one dies, the dead ones will respawn and you must try again.

CRITICAL MECHANIC

The 10-second Tentacle window is the make-or-break mechanic of Phase 1. If your team cannot coordinate killing all 4 Tentacles nearly simultaneously, you will waste precious time on the 10-minute timer. Each Tentacle has moderate HP — assign one player (or pair) per Tentacle and count down to burst them together.

💡 TIP

Tentacle Strategy: Have your team spread out and each focus on one Tentacle. Get all 4 Tentacles to low HP first, then coordinate a final burst to kill them all within the 10-second window. Use voice chat to count down. Mages can use area runes to soften multiple Tentacles while Knights and Paladins focus single targets.
7

Defeat the Deep Terror

Phase 1 Boss Arena
Once all 4 Tentacles are destroyed within the time window, the Deep Terror boss spawns. This is a large, dangerous creature with heavy-hitting attacks. Focus all damage on the Deep Terror while your Knight blocks it. Druids should keep the blocker healed with Exura Sio. Kill it before the 10-minute timer expires to complete Phase 1.

DANGER

The Deep Terror deals high physical and earth damage. It can also summon additional Glooth Anemones during the fight. Have your mages deal with adds while the Knight maintains aggro on the boss. Do not let the adds overwhelm your healers.

PHASE 2: “THE PLOT THICKENS” — MULTIPLYING GLOOTH HORRORS

8

Activate Another 8 Strange Machines

Jaccus Maxxen's Dungeon — Phase 2 Area
Just like Phase 1, locate and activate 8 Strange Machines in the Phase 2 area. Once all 8 are powered on, the Magic Forcefield to the second boss arena will appear.
9

Enter the Glooth Horror Arena

Phase 2 Boss Arena
Step through the forcefield into the Phase 2 arena. Another 10-minute timer begins. This phase features one of the most unique boss mechanics in Tibia: a Glooth Horror that multiplies each time you kill it.
10

Understand the Multiplication Mechanic

Phase 2 Boss Arena
The fight begins with a single Feeble Glooth Horror. When you kill it, it splits into 2 Weakened Glooth Horrors. Kill those, and each splits into 2 regular Glooth Horrors. The pattern continues:
WAVECREATURECOUNTTOTAL KILLS
1Feeble Glooth Horror11
2Weakened Glooth Horror23
3Glooth Horror47
4Strong Glooth Horror815
5Empowered Glooth Horror1631

CRITICAL MECHANIC

The final wave of 16 Empowered Glooth Horrors is extremely dangerous. Each one hits hard with physical and energy attacks. If your team is not prepared for this wave, you will be overwhelmed. The 10-minute timer makes this especially punishing — if you spend too long on early waves, you will not have enough time for the Empowered wave.
11

Choose Your Strategy: Safe or AoE Rush

Phase 2 Boss Arena
There are two main approaches to the multiplication mechanic:
SAFE STRATEGY (Single-Target):

Kill one Glooth Horror at a time. This controls the number of active enemies but takes longer. Focus all damage on one target, kill it, then deal with its spawns one at a time. This method is safer because you never face more than a few enemies simultaneously, but you risk running out of time on the 10-minute timer.

AoE RUSH STRATEGY (Fast but Risky):

Use area-of-effect attacks to damage and kill multiple Glooth Horrors at once. This triggers multiple splits simultaneously, creating chaos but clearing waves much faster. Requires strong AoE damage dealers (Sorcerers with area runes, Druids with Eternal Winter) and a Knight who can handle tanking many enemies at once. Higher risk of team wipe but much faster completion.

💡 TIP

Recommended approach for most teams: Use a hybrid strategy. Single-target the early waves (Feeble, Weakened) to build momentum safely, then switch to AoE for the regular and Strong waves when your team has settled into a rhythm. Save your strongest AoE cooldowns for the final Empowered wave of 16.
12

Clear All Glooth Horrors

Phase 2 Boss Arena
Defeat all Glooth Horrors across every wave within the 10-minute timer. Once the last Empowered Glooth Horror falls, Phase 2 is complete. Regroup, heal up, and resupply before moving on to Phase 3.

PHASE 3: PROFESSOR MAXXEN

13

Enter the Final Boss Arena

Jaccus Maxxen's Dungeon — Phase 3
After completing Phase 2, proceed deeper into the dungeon to reach the final boss arena. Professor Maxxen awaits with his Raging Fire minions. This is the concluding fight of the Hero of Rathleton Quest.
14

Fight Professor Maxxen

Phase 3 Boss Arena
Professor Maxxen is the final boss. He is a powerful mage-type enemy who deals heavy fire and energy damage. Throughout the fight, he will summon Raging Fires — dangerous fire elemental creatures that deal significant fire area damage and can quickly overwhelm your team if left unchecked.

DANGER

Professor Maxxen summons Raging Fires continuously during the fight. These deal heavy fire damage in an area around them. If you ignore the Raging Fires, the accumulated fire damage will kill even well-equipped players. Fire protection is ESSENTIAL for this phase. Bring fire resistance equipment and consider fire protection imbuements.
15

Manage the Raging Fire Adds

Phase 3 Boss Arena
Your team must balance damage between Professor Maxxen and his Raging Fire summons. Hellfire Fighters and Vulcongras may also appear during the fight. Assign your AoE damage dealers to keep the adds under control while your main damage dealers focus Professor Maxxen.

💡 TIP

Phase 3 Strategy: Have the Knight block Professor Maxxen while Druids maintain Exura Sio on the blocker. Sorcerers and Paladins should prioritize killing Raging Fires as they spawn to keep fire damage manageable. Only shift full focus to Maxxen once the add spawning slows down. Fire walls and fire bombs from the boss make positioning critical — keep moving.

💡 TIP

Charm Point Farming: Raging Fires are worth 50 charm points in the Bestiary and can ONLY be encountered during this boss fight. Kill as many as possible during each attempt. You can repeat this fight to accumulate Raging Fire kills for your Bestiary completion.
16

Defeat Professor Maxxen

Phase 3 Boss Arena
Once Professor Maxxen falls, the quest is complete. A reward chest or bag will appear containing your rewards. Make sure every team member loots their reward before leaving the arena.

REWARDS

Upon defeating Professor Maxxen and completing all three phases, you receive a reward bag containing the following items:

🏆 Glooth Glider Blueprint

The signature reward of the Hero of Rathleton Quest. This blueprint is used to obtain the Glooth Glider mount — a unique flying mount themed around Oramond's Glooth technology. One of the most distinctive mounts in the game.

🏆 4 Glooth Bags

Four Glooth Bags are included in your reward. These contain various Glooth-related items and materials. Open them for a chance at valuable Glooth crafting components.

🏆 5 Platinum Coins

A straightforward monetary reward of 5 Platinum Coins (equivalent to 500 Gold Coins). A nice bonus on top of the more unique rewards.

🏆 Walnut

A Walnut is included among the rewards. While seemingly humble, it completes the reward bag alongside the more valuable items.

PERMANENT ACCESS REWARDS

🏆 Jaccus Maxxen's Dungeon Access

Permanent access to Jaccus Maxxen's Dungeon and the ability to fight the bosses within. This means you can repeat the boss fights for Bestiary entries, loot, and charm point farming.

🏆 Raging Fire — 50 Charm Points

The ability to kill Raging Fires for Bestiary completion. Raging Fires are worth 50 charm points and can only be encountered during the Professor Maxxen fight, making this quest the exclusive path to unlocking them.

PRO TIPS

  • 1. Get Squire rank first. Do not travel to the dungeon without Squire rank — you cannot enter. Focus on Rathleton daily tasks and voting to accumulate rank points efficiently.
  • 2. Practice the Tentacle coordination. Phase 1's 10-second Tentacle window is the most common failure point for new teams. Practice communication and timing before your serious attempt. Voice chat is highly recommended.
  • 3. Do not panic during Glooth Horror multiplication. The exponential spawning in Phase 2 looks overwhelming, but the early waves are weak. Stay calm, follow your chosen strategy, and save cooldowns for the Empowered wave.
  • 4. Swap gear between phases. Phase 1-2 require energy and earth protection. Phase 3 requires fire protection. Carry both sets and swap during transitions between phases.
  • 5. Farm Raging Fires for charm points. With 50 charm points per Bestiary unlock, Raging Fires are one of the most valuable Bestiary entries. Repeat the Phase 3 fight specifically to accumulate kills.
  • 6. Bring a balanced team. At least 1 Knight (blocker), 1 Druid (healer), and 1-2 damage dealers (Sorcerer or Paladin). The Knight must be capable of tanking multiple enemies simultaneously across all phases.
  • 7. Watch the 10-minute timers. Every phase has a strict 10-minute limit. If you find yourself running low on time, play more aggressively — a team wipe with low time is better than a slow timeout with full HP.
  • 8. Clear the dungeon path first. Before attempting the boss phases, clear the corridor creatures so you have a safe retreat path and do not get ambushed between phases.
